Some spiders are normal. Some poison you when they attack (these are blue spiders). When poisoned, your health meter turns a sickly green color and you start gradually losing life. You can also get poisoned in other ways, like eating bad food... Quote:
This adds a whole new challenging dynamic to the game. At first I thought I would hate it, but it's growing on me. No longer does eating directly heal you; it only heals indirectly and over time. Eating takes a second or two, and you slow down your walking pace while you're chowing down. Fortunately, animals drop a LOT more food now. Pigs, chickens, and cows all drop meats. That indicates how many "experience points" you've earned. When you kill things, they sometimes drop little colored experience orbs. When you touch/collect those orbs, they fill the meter. When the meter is full, it resets. Presumably the fill/reset actually triggers some "level up!" event, but nothing really manifests from it. Clearly this feature is in its infancy, and something more interesting and useful may take better advantage of it later.

So, from my aimless running around in 1.8 for a few hours, this is what I've learned so far:
-Lots of abandoned mines underground; seriously, they're everywhere. They've also got random chests scattered throughout, similar to dungeons. The one I explored for a while was huge; it took me the better part of an hour to find my way back to the surface (I eventually ended up tunneling up into the ocean to get back out). -Something else they've got that's similar to dungeons: spawners. Specifically, poison spider spawners. You can tell if one is nearby if you suddenly run into a huge mass of webs in a mine branch. Apparently, they come in clusters sometimes; in my SSP world, I found a spot that had four of the suckers in pretty close proximity. Found another one located directly underneath a zombie dungeon, too. -My newly-generated SSP world is still (apparently) capped at 128, with sea level at the normal 64. Is there an option that you can change to get a taller map? -I'm loving the new lighting effects. Having torchlight shade to yellow the further you get from the torch is a nice touch. |

Wow! Mushroom farming just became a billion times easier.
Step 1: Find (or place) mushroom. Step 2: Fertilize with bonemeal. Step 3: Harvest giant mushroom! So far, I've gotten 10-25 mushrooms from one giant. SOUP'S ON! (mid harvest... red ones are hollow inside the cap!) Curious side-effect: I planted the mushroom on sand, and after it grew, the sand had turned to dirt. Protip: Giant red mushroom also makes for a handy quick shelter. The quality of this board depends on the quality of the posts.
